Santa Claus zoomed down the Thames on his super speedboat sleigh with its illuminated reindeer to switch on the Christmas lights at the historic St Katharine Docks.
He was met on the quayside by children from St Peter’s Primary School in Wapping, who then belted out seasonal carols.
Santa arrived for the big switch on at 6pm on Thursday to kick-start a festive season of merriment and goodwill at the old docks with quayside entertainment.
The picturesque docks by the Tower of London were awash with sparking lights and festive live music and a carol concert from the City Chamber Choir as well as the carols by St Peter’s schoolchildren.
Mulled wine, hot chocolate and mince pies were being served up to keep visitors, tourists and Santa warm now the cold winter is setting in.
